Local Attractions – The area offers many different attractions and venues. From cultural museums to artistic displays to sporting events, the Youngstown-Warren area has many hidden treasures.
Regional Amenities – As Youngstown-Warren is located in the center of Cleveland, Akron, Pittsburgh and Erie, residents can easily take advantage of regional events and attractions.
Cost of Living – The cost of living in the Youngstown-Warren area is consistently lower than the national average.
Weather/Climate – The Youngstown-Warren area enjoys seasonal temperature ranges along with a mix of sun and rain days.
Health Care – Residents of the Youngstown-Warren area have access to a wide variety of health care professionals and a network of local and regional world-class facilities.
Crime Rates – Crime rates have improved in the last few years due to focused patrols, cooperation between law enforcement agencies, and citizens block watch groups.
Retail Developments – The area has two large shopping complexes and several retail areas, with many recognizable name brands, including J.C. Penney, Sears, Macy, and Aeropostle.
Education - The Youngstown-Warren-East Liverpool CSA is served by four educational centers with 229 public schools in 57 districts. More than 95 regional campuses, including 10 located with the Youngstown-Warren area provide opportunties for higher education.
Housing
– Youngstown-Warren is noted for its affordable housing, and is listed as one of the top ten affordable markets by the National Association of Home Builders and the National Association of Realtors.
